  3. I have just sorted this problem on my wifes Lupo. The hazard/indicator relay clicks away almost none stop without actualy putting the indicators on at all. Just click click click etc.......... I also had smoke coming out of the sterring wheel housing yesterday, so I thought they might be linked, and its about time I sorted it. Taking the sterring wheel off, the cause of the smoke was a build up of fluff/hair etc on the copper slip ring behind the steering wheel. I cleaned this up. As for the clicking the fix was to Replace the Indicator Stalk. 100% sorted.
